Key Trade-offs & Our Top Pick

Option Comparison

1. Cozy Corner Pergola with Built-in Seating

Pros:

– Creates a warm, inviting atmosphere.

– Provides comfortable seating without needing extra furniture.

Cons:

– Limited space for additional decorations or furniture.

– May not be ideal for larger gatherings due to space constraints.

Best for: Small backyards where maximizing seating is a priority.

2. Minimalist Pergola with Vertical Garden

Pros:

– Offers a clean and modern look that fits well in any space.

– Vertical gardens save ground space while adding greenery.

Cons:

– Requires regular maintenance to keep plants healthy.

– May need extra support for heavier plants.

Best for: Gardeners looking for a stylish way to incorporate plants into their outdoor spaces.

3. Rustic Wooden Pergola with Climbing Vines

Pros:

– Provides a natural, charming look that blends with the environment.

– Climbing vines add shade and beauty over time.

Cons:

– Wooden structures can rot or warp if not properly treated.

– Requires more space for vines to grow and flourish.

Best for: Homeowners who prefer a natural aesthetic and have ample space for growth.

4. Modern Geometric Pergola with Artistic Flair

Pros:

– Unique design can be a stunning focal point in your yard.

– Works well with contemporary outdoor furniture and decor.

Cons:

– Can be more expensive due to custom designs.

– May clash with traditional home styles.

Best for: Those looking to make a bold design statement in modern homes.

5. Enclosed Pergola with Curtains for Privacy

Pros:

– Provides privacy and protection from the elements.

– Curtains can be adjusted for varying levels of shade and light.

Cons:

– Curtains require extra care to clean and maintain.

– May feel smaller and more confined than open designs.

Best for: Homeowners wanting a private retreat in busy neighborhoods.

Which materials and maintenance tips work best for a lasting patio pergola in a sunny backyard?

For durability in a sunny backyard, choose materials that resist fading and heat. Classic options include cedar or redwood with a protective seal, or maintenance-free choices like aluminum or vinyl. If you want a natural look, opt for pressure-treated lumber with proper staining every couple of years. Keep the area clean with a gentle wash routine and inspect fasteners annually. Consider shade options like fabric canopies or shade sails to reduce heat and preserve outdoor living spaces resilience, while still embracing patio pergola ideas that fit your style.
